Dragon

Peter Chan’s martial arts film Dragon sets it scene in 1917 China and follows the journey of Donnie Yen’s Liu Jin-xi through the murky criminal underworld overtaking his village. Yen’s reputation, and position of action director for this film, immediately give us high expectations.

It has been almost two years since the film debuted at Cannes and on the 3rd of May UK cinemas open their doors to Dragon and we have the first look at the UK trailer for the film. Ignore the flying text thrown into the beautiful and brutal scenes from the film and you’ve got yourself an excellent taste of the line Yen and Chan are walking here.

SYNOPSIS

Liu Jin-xi (Yen) is a village craftsman whose quiet life is irrevocably shattered by the arrival of two notorious gangsters in the local general store. When Liu single-handedly saves the shopkeeper’s life, he comes under investigation by detective Xu Bai-jiu (Kaneshiro). Convinced that Liu’s martial arts mastery belies a hidden history of training by one of the region’s vicious clans, Xu doggedly pursues the shy hero—and draws the attention of China’s criminal underworld in the process.
